The 130 limitation seems odd, but unfortunately this is governed by the computer in the car, and it is not longer a simple "chip" upgrade. You will need to find someone that knows how to re-program the car. I know places that do it for BMW and MB, but not for Infiniti, but there should be someone out there.

You can see there are few bolt on mods for you car, exhaust is easy and a supercharger could be done but it would be nearly all custom work. Stay away from K&N, they tend to muck up these cars.

I had similar ideas for my 97' Q and found few or no products out there to help off the shelf. Stillen made an exhaust for me car that I decided to not to apply, so I ended up doing suspension, rims and tires and lived with stock engine performance. The biggest thing for a 8 year old is to make sure that all your fluids are fresh and updated, transmission, power steering, brakes, rear end etc. Make sure that is 100% before you jump onto anything for more performance.

I am surprised it is limited at 130 as the 03-04 M is Limited to 147 as was tested in Car and Driver. There are almost no worthwhile Performance Mods. Jet does offer an ECU Flash that does turn off the Limiter however. As 147 is far faster than I would ever want to Drive the M, I never considered doing the Flash.

exhaust: you will have to reposition all of the 'gas fume tubing & box" to run duals uot both sides. Look under an M45 and see where they moved all that stuff too. the M45 runs dual out both side. Just because the kit is cut for duals doesn't mean they are automatic.
several Q45 have dropped the suitcase muffler at the rear, run an x-pipe at the resonator and locked the exhaust flap thing(right at the rear axle) open.
